Full time in Santiago Bernabeu. Real Madrid dig deep and come out 4-3 winners despite being a man down for the vast majority of the match. Iker Casillas was left on the bench again but was forced to enter the action after just five minutes when Antonio Adan was given his marching orders. Xabi Prieto has netted a memorable hat-trick for Sociedad but goals Benzema, Khedira, and a double from Ronaldo have sealed a truly vital win for Jose Mourinho and Real Madrid.
